How to find your mantra by TiTaNNeNN in taoism

[–]Deep-Local3650 1 point2 points  (0 children)

Like others said, you don't need a mantra to meditate. First just practice focusing on your breath. Notice when your mind wanders and focus back on the breath. This is what minds do, they wander all the time. It's part of the practice to: 1) notice it 2) accept it 3) let go of the thoughts

Over time you will be able to observe the thoughts. You are focusing on your breath, a thought arises, you notice it, let it go, focus on the breath, repeat.

You want an empty mind? It's impossible. The nature of the mind is to think. What you need to do is be aware of this nature, and observe it.
